I got rid of my single 4" Borla XR-1 and replaced it with a single 3" Magnaflow Magnapack.The sound is VERY close to the Borla, a little tamer at idle and doesnt resonate as much.The overall sound is smoother but still freakin loud.I also added a cutout and flange at the rear of the muffler in case i needed more loudness
